The PsiKey-2.dll file is a core component of the Protexis Licensing service used by CorelDRAW X7 to verify software authenticity. Errors involving this file often trigger "Viewer Mode," which disables saving, exporting, or printing. 🛠️ Common Solutions 1. Reset CorelDRAW to Factory Defaults

This is the quickest way to fix workspace corruption that might be blocking the license check.

Action: Hold the F8 key while clicking the CorelDRAW icon to launch it.

Result: A prompt will ask if you want to overwrite the current workspace; select Yes. 2. Check the Protexis Licensing Service

The software cannot run properly if the background service for PsiKey-2.dll is disabled. Press: Win + R, type services.msc, and hit Enter. Locate: "Protexis Licensing V2" (or similar).

Fix: Ensure the Status is Running and Startup Type is set to Automatic. 3. Clear AppData "Messages" Folder

Sometimes, "Illegal Software" or "Viewer Mode" pop-ups are triggered by cached messages. Path: Navigate to %appdata%\Corel\Messages. Action: Delete the entire Messages folder.

Restart: Open CorelDRAW again to see if functionality is restored. 4. Collect for Output (Emergency Save)

If you are currently stuck in a file and cannot save due to a "Viewer Mode" error: Menu: Go to File > Collect for Output.

Result: This often bypasses the standard save restriction and allows you to archive the work-in-progress file.

⚠️ Important Note: Avoid downloading PsiKey-2.dll from third-party "DLL fixer" sites. These files are often bundled with malware or are incompatible versions that can cause system instability. If the file is truly missing, the safest fix is to Repair the installation through the Windows Control Panel > Programs and Features. The presence of psikey-2.dll within the installation directory of CorelDRAW Graphics Suite X7 is a critical component of the software’s licensing and security infrastructure. This dynamic link library (DLL) file serves as the primary bridge between the application and the Protexis Licensing Service, a third-party digital rights management (DRM) system used to verify the authenticity of the software. To understand the significance of psikey-2.dll, one must examine its technical role in software execution, the common errors associated with it, and the broader implications of DRM in professional creative suites.

Technically, psikey-2.dll functions as a set of instructions that CorelDRAW X7 calls upon during its startup sequence. When a user launches the program, the executable file searches for this DLL to initiate a handshake with the background licensing service. This process ensures that the product key entered during installation is valid and that the software has not been tampered with or moved to an unauthorized machine. Because DLL files are shared libraries, psikey-2.dll allows the various applications within the X7 suite—such as PHOTO-PAINT and Connect—to utilize the same licensing logic without duplicating code, thereby optimizing system memory.

However, psikey-2.dll is frequently the subject of troubleshooting discussions due to "DLL not found" or "Application Error" messages. These issues often arise when aggressive antivirus software flags the file as a false positive, quarantining it and preventing CorelDRAW from launching. Furthermore, manual interference—such as attempting to bypass the Protexis service to reduce system resource usage—can lead to the corruption of this file. When the link between the software and psikey-2.dll is broken, the suite typically fails to initialize, presenting the user with a "CorelDRAW Error 38," which signifies that the background licensing service is unreachable.

Beyond the technicalities, the necessity of psikey-2.dll highlights the ongoing tension between software developers and the user base regarding DRM. While Corel utilizes this file to protect its intellectual property and ensure revenue streams, users often find such dependencies intrusive. If the licensing service fails or the DLL becomes corrupted, legitimate owners can find themselves locked out of their professional tools. This highlights a vulnerability in modern software design where the functionality of a complex creative tool is entirely dependent on a single, small library file.

The PSIKey-2.dll (often spelled PSIKey_2.dll) is a critical system file used by CorelDRAW Graphics Suite X7 as part of its Protexis DRM (Digital Rights Management) software. Purpose & Function

Licensing Validation: The DLL is part of the Protexis Licensing Service, which verifies that the software is genuine and properly licensed.

Startup Dependency: Corel X7 relies on this file to initiate the background service (PSIService_2.exe) required to launch the program. Common Issues

Users typically encounter this file when facing software launch errors or attempting to resolve background performance issues:

Application Startup Error: If PSIKey_2.dll is missing or corrupted, Corel X7 will fail to open, often displaying an error message citing a licensing service failure.

Background Resource Usage: The associated Protexis service runs in the background even when Corel is closed. Some users seek to disable it to free up system resources, though this often requires moving the DLL directly into the application's program folder to maintain functionality. Maintenance & Troubleshooting If you are experiencing errors related to this file:

Repair Installation: Use the "Uninstall or change a program" menu in your Windows Control Panel to run a "Repair" on CorelDRAW X7.

Manual Placement: In advanced troubleshooting, the file is sometimes moved from the Common Files directory to the Corel program folder (e.g., %SystemDrive%\Program Files\Corel\CorelDRAW Graphics Suite X7\Programs64) to bypass the need for the central Windows service.

Firewall Blocking: To prevent licensing checks from interfering with valid offline use, some users block Corel's outbound connection via Windows Firewall.
